Amanda Robertson, DNP, AGPCNP, was born and raised in Charleston, SC. In 2007, she graduated from the College of Charleston, where she earned her bachelor’s in biology with a minor in dance. She worked in a rheumatology practice as a medical assistant before applying to the nursing program at Trident Technical College. In 2011, she graduated with an associate’s degree in nursing. Following completion of her nursing program, she took a position as a rheumatology infusion nurse.
After four years of working as a registered nurse, Amanda wanted to pursue her dream of becoming a nurse practitioner. She earned her bachelor’s in nursing at the Mary Black School of Nursing at the University of South Carolina Upstate in 2016. In 2017, she was accepted into the nurse practitioner program at the Medical University of South Carolina. She completed her doctorate in nursing in adult and geriatric primary care in 2020. She then worked as a rheumatology nurse practitioner for 3 years before moving to Myrtle Beach.
In May 2024, she joined Carolina Rheumatology and Neurology Associates as a board-certified adult and geriatric nurse practitioner. She is a member of the Rheumatology Nurses Society (RNS), Infusion Nurses Society (INS), Association of Rheumatology Health Professionals (ARHP), Association of Nurse Practitioners (AANP), American Women in Rheumatology (AWIR), and Sigma Theta Tau National Nursing Honor Society.
